Well I've got one of those too - I stopped using it (the SE Pro) because it was complicated and I wasn't finding much with it. I switched to using the T2 with which I found quite a few things this year. Recently I've switched back to the SE pro and whilst the pinpointing (for me) isn't that good (that's one of the beauties of the T2, the pinpointing), I have found some smashing things with it, especially now that I've matched it up with the 13" Ultimate coil.

Most of the land I look at is pasture too, and the SE Pro has picked up things the T2 has missed, but then again the T2 has picked up things that the SE Pro has missed.
